      <description>&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href="http://video.tvguide.com/Ken+Burns+Jazz/The+Adventure+19561960/2765157?rss=object"&gt;&lt;img align="left" border="0" src="http://ecx.images-amazon.com/images/I/51U-14SmzQL._SX320_SY240_.jpg" width="60" height="45" alt="The Adventure (1956-1960)" style="margin:0 5px 5px" /&gt;&lt;/a&gt;For jazz, the late 1950s is a period of transition when old stars like Billie Holiday and Lester Young will burn out while young talents arise to take the music in new directions. New virtuosos push the limits of bebop: saxophone colossus Sonny Rollins; jazz diva Sarah Vaughan; and the drummer Art Blakey. But the leading light of the era is Miles Davis whose lush recordings expand the jazz audience; and a cultural icon whose tough-guy charisma comes to define what's hip. As the turbulent Sixties arrive, two saxophonists take jazz into uncharted terrain. John Coltrane explodes the pop tune My Favorite Things, while Ornette Coleman challenges all conventions with a sound he calls "free jazz."&lt;/p&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href="http://video.tvguide.com/Californication/La+Petite+Mort/2111702?rss=object"&gt;&lt;img align="left" border="0" src="http://ecx.images-amazon.com/images/I/51eZR479o2L._SX320_SY240_.jpg" width="60" height="45" alt="La Petite Mort" style="margin:0 5px 5px" /&gt;&lt;/a&gt;Hank completes his biography of Lew Ashby. Mia departs L.A. for her cross-country book tour. Sonja gives birth to a baby who is decidedly not Hank's. Fortunately, Julian steps up to the plate. Charlie is reduced to working at a BMW dealership in the valley. After Daisy reveals that she slept with another guy, Charlie expresses his regret to an unsympathetic Marcy. Karen decides to take a job in New York City - the family can finally relocate back home. Hank and a heartsick Becca are thrilled. But when Becca and Damien patch things up and she decides she wants to remain in LA, Hank decides to stay behind for his daughter.&lt;/p&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;p&gt;&lt;a href="http://video.tvguide.com/Lone+Star+State+of+Mind/Lone+Star+State+of+Mind/1503531?rss=object"&gt;&lt;img align="left" border="0" src="http://ecx.images-amazon.com/images/I/51XeHRevWeL._SX320_SY240_.jpg" width="60" height="45" alt="Lone Star State of Mind" style="margin:0 5px 5px" /&gt;&lt;/a&gt;Joshua Jackson (The Skulls, TV's "Dawson's Creek") and Jaime King (Pearl Harbor) star in a hysterically rowdy look at small-town life and big-time trouble... deep in the heart of Texas. Also starringDJ Qualls (The New Guy, Road Trip), Matthew Davis (Blue Crush), Ryan Hurst (We Were Soldiers, Remember the Titans) and recording artist John Mellencamp (Falling From Grace). With a couple grand in the bank and a dream in their hearts, Earl Crest (Jackson) and his girlfriend Baby (King) plan their escape to Los Angeles from their hometown of Bennett, Texas. But a dim-witted cousin (Qualls), an ex-con and an angry drug lord threaten to derail their plans. Now, with just 48 hours to straighten things out, Earl finds himself in the middle of a mess - bigger than the entire state of Texas!&lt;/p&gt;</description>
